Output d1d658d90dbaa811aa95a37e3e65e20c32c993adf28c968c8bcfd4fc7d51aebb:0

value
2862246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ba8857e4b9b8a116febc71c8f994f4da156bea7 OP_EQUAL
address
3MiTndYKa9CAfChRQkTbADdR9SW9j3CQy5
transaction
d1d658d90dbaa811aa95a37e3e65e20c32c993adf28c968c8bcfd4fc7d51aebb
spent
true